Beyond the individual developmental advantages, hidden picture coloring pages serve as an excellent tool for family bonding and shared learning experiences. Parents can engage with their children by searching for the hidden items together, turning it into a collaborative activity that sparks conversation and shared accomplishment. This shared journey through the intricate scenes can lead to discussions about the objects found, the colors chosen, and the strategies used to locate the next hidden treasure, fostering communication and critical thinking. For educators, these pages are invaluable resources that can be seamlessly integrated into lesson plans. A page depicting a jungle scene can be used to teach children about different animals and their habitats, while a nautical theme can introduce concepts related to the ocean and its creatures. The act of finding and then coloring the hidden items creates a multi-sensory learning experience that helps to solidify new vocabulary and concepts in a child's memory. The first step in this calculation involves a thorough inventory of your assets. This extends far beyond the balance in your checking account, although that is certainly included. You must consider liquid assets, such as cash, savings, and money market funds, which are easily accessible. Next, you need to evaluate long-term investments, including retirement accounts like 401(k)s and IRAs, as well as brokerage accounts holding stocks, bonds, or mutual funds. Real estate is often a significant component; you should estimate the current market value of your primary residence, investment properties, or vacant land. Personal property with substantial value, such as vehicles, jewelry, or collectibles, should also be listed, though these items typically depreciate over time. When valuing these items, be realistic; do not inflate numbers to create a false sense of security. The goal is to determine what these assets would realistically fetch in a sale today, not what you paid for them years ago.
